A Science of Selection
The core of the dispensary model is informed consumer choice Products are rigorously tested with precise labels detailing cannabinoid profiles like THC and CBD percentages as well as terpene contents that indicate specific effects and flavors From classic dried flower to sophisticated oils edibles and topicals each item is tracked from seed to sale This scientific approach allows individuals to select products tailored for specific outcomes whether for managing discomfort enhancing relaxation or sparking creativity

Cultural and Community Impact
These establishments are becoming community fixtures contributing to local economies and shifting legal landscapes By operating within strict regulatory frameworks they generate significant tax revenue that often funds public projects Furthermore the visibility and professionalism of dispensaries actively destigmatize cannabis use They serve as educational hubs where conversations about responsible consumption and holistic well-being are encouraged reshaping the narrative around this ancient plant in the modern world
